Was Yoda a Zen Master?


I'm sure that I may not be the first to make this connection. Every time I hear the words of Yoda in a Star Wars film, I can connect them to some Buddhist or Taoist teaching.  Here are just a few:

“Do or do not... there is no try.”

“Fear is the path to the dark side. Fear leads to anger. Anger leads to hate. Hate leads to suffering.”

Luke: "What's in there?"  Yoda: "Only what you take with you.”

“Death is a natural part of life. Rejoice for those around you who transform into the Force. Mourn them do not. Miss them do not. Attachment leads to jealously. The shadow of greed, that is.”

“Only the Dark Lord of the Sith knows of our weakness."

“Strong is Vader. Mind what you have learned. Save you it can."

The "Dark Side" and "Sith/Vader" can represent Mara. The "Force" can represent the Tao. When I have these points in mind and read the quotes, I can see the correlation.  Just thought I'd share this little tid bit.  Enjoy the many lessons of Master Yoda. :)
